Safety
Bunk beds are a great option to save space in living spaces. These beds can be risky for children as well as adults. They can be especially dangerous for youngsters because of the high top bunk and the absence of guardrails. This can result in injuries or falls. There are a variety of safety features that could help prevent these problems. When choosing a bunk bed, it is important to consider the weight capacity of each mattress and the frame in general.
The best bunk beds are constructed of durable materials that are able to support the weight of people of all sizes. This is why it's crucial to look for bunk beds that are constructed with sturdy metal and wood that have passed stringent third-party testing. There are also bunk beds constructed with sustainable materials and GreenGuard Gold certifications, which indicate low chemical emissions.
When shopping for bunk beds, security is the most important consideration. Look for a sturdy bunk bed that can support one full-size mattress or two twin mattresses and choose a model with an adjustable ladder that can be mounted on the left or right side of the bed. Some models have stairs which are easier to climb and require less space. However they are not safe for older children.
It is also important to determine the weight capacity of the bunk bed and its ability to be able to withstand a blow to its structure, like from a falling object or a child accidentally jumping off the top bunk. It is also beneficial to teach your children to avoid rough play on bunk beds, as it could cause accidents and falls.
It is also essential to make sure that the bunk bed will pass through your doors and hallways and won't create difficult for children to enter and exit. Also, take a look at your ceiling to determine if you have enough space for the bunk bed, its trundle, and storage drawers.
